Understanding Injury Recovery and Physical Care
Understanding Injury Recovery and Physical Care is a crucial step in safely returning to daily activities and fitness routines. After an injury, whether it’s from sports, work, or everyday life, the focus shifts towards post-injury rehabilitation. Physical therapy programs play a vital role in this process, offering tailored exercises designed for mobility restoration. These programs often include a combination of pain management strategies, such as manual therapy and ice/heat treatments, to alleviate discomfort and accelerate healing.
In addition to physical therapy, creating a comprehensive recovery plan involves integrating muscle strengthening routines. Strengthening exercises, when prescribed correctly, help stabilize injured areas, reduce the risk of re-injury, and enhance overall performance. Incorporating injury prevention tips into your daily routine can also be beneficial, focusing on proper warm-up techniques, stretching, and maintaining good posture to mitigate future injuries.

Post-Injury Rehabilitation: A Comprehensive Guide to Mobility Restoration and Pain Management
Post-Injury Rehabilitation plays a pivotal role in safely returning to daily activities and fitness routines. Following an injury, a comprehensive approach combining physical therapy programs and tailored exercise regimes is essential for mobility restoration and pain management. Physical therapists can guide individuals through a series of specific exercises designed to improve range of motion, strengthen supporting muscles, and reduce inflammation. These therapies often include gentle stretching, progressive strength training, and specialized techniques to address the unique needs of different injuries.
Effective post-injury rehabilitation goes beyond immediate recovery. It involves creating a sustained plan that incorporates injury prevention tips tailored to individual activities. Regular practice of mobility restoration exercises can help prevent future episodes and ensure long-term wellness. Additionally, pain management strategies such as proper posture, ergonomics, and specific stretching routines are integral components of this process, enabling individuals to regain control over their bodies and confidently resume their regular fitness regimes.
Preventing Sports Injuries and Designing Personalized Recovery Plans
Returning to daily activities and fitness after an injury requires a thoughtful approach that combines injury recovery and physical care. One key aspect is designing personalized recovery plans tailored to individual needs. Physical therapy programs play a crucial role in post-injury rehabilitation, offering specialized treatments like mobility restoration exercises, pain management strategies, and targeted muscle strengthening routines. These programs help athletes regain functionality and reduce the risk of future sports injuries.
In addition to professional guidance, incorporating injury prevention tips into your routine is essential. This includes proper warm-up and cool-down techniques, using appropriate footwear, and engaging in regular stretching exercises. By combining these strategies with consistent physical care, you can enhance your body’s natural healing process and safely return to your desired fitness level, whether it’s enjoying a favorite sport or simply maintaining an active lifestyle.
